Indie Consulting is seeking a strategically minded, detail-oriented, and highly collaborative E-Content Specialist to lead eCommerce content operations for a beauty brand. In this role, you will serve as an embedded extension of the brand team, driving the full eContent lifecycle throughout the year including : early-year strategy, asset mapping, and content supply chain planning through briefing, adaptation, syndication, and performance optimization.
This is not a purely executional role. You will help support brand storytelling, define e-content ambition, and activate an agile content supply chain that uses AI, UGC creators, and retailer-specific best practices.
You will operate in lockstep with brand teams, Accenture, retail media partners, and cross-functional stakeholders to ensure high-quality, retailer-compliant content is delivered on time, in full (OTIF).
